update
diff --git a/charts/dodo-app/templates/install.yaml b/charts/dodo-app/templates/install.yaml
index bc5f0b4..9a9c2fc 100644
--- a/charts/dodo-app/templates/install.yaml
+++ b/charts/dodo-app/templates/install.yaml
@@ -121,6 +121,7 @@
         - --port={{ .Values.port }}
         - --api-port={{ .Values.apiPort }}
         - --self={{ .Values.self }}
+        - --self-public={{ .Values.selfPublic }}
         - --repo-public-addr={{ .Values.repoPublicAddr }}
         - --namespace={{ .Values.namespace }} # TODO(gio): maybe use .Release.Namespace ?
         - --env-app-manager-addr={{ .Values.envAppManagerAddr }}
diff --git a/charts/dodo-app/values.yaml b/charts/dodo-app/values.yaml
index ba822a2..2fcfb5b 100644
--- a/charts/dodo-app/values.yaml
+++ b/charts/dodo-app/values.yaml
@@ -8,6 +8,7 @@
 repoAddr: 192.168.0.11
 sshPrivateKey: key
 self: ""
+selfPublic: ""
 repoPublicAddr: ""
 namespace: ""
 envAppManagerAddr: ""